Duties Description This incumbent will serve as a financial analyst within the Bureau of Nursing Homes & Long Term Care Rate Setting within OHIP’s Division of Finance and Rate Setting (DFRS) in the management of rate setting functions for Medicaid fee-for-service assisted living, hospice, and foster care rates.

The incumbent will perform analyses in their review of the preparation of rate packages for annual and supplemental rates for these programs, and will participate in the collection of cost report data. The incumbent will also interact and collaborate with rate setting, fiscal management, legal affairs, and program staff within the Department as well as other state agencies, consultants, state auditors, and Medicaid providers (e.g. Foster Care 29i providers).

Further, the incumbent will often be tasked with developing deliverables and occasionally presenting materials with executive staff in their Bureau. Additional duties include:

• Calculate and load the Medicaid fee-for-service rates for assisted living, hospice, and foster care providers;
• Track, analyze, and project assisted living, hospice, foster care rates on a quarterly and annual basis;
• Process and review programmatic audit reports;
• Develop, organize, and improve policy and procedures for assisted living, hospice, and foster care rate setting;
• Organize assisted living, hospice, and foster care data, reports, and policies for executive staff review and recordkeeping;
• Prepare State Plan Amendments (SPAs) and State Regulations;
• Maintain the foster care rate information on the Department’s public website; and
• Research, review, and interpret relevant assisted living, hospice, and foster care rate setting law.
